You are very right with the laid back approach. Do a couple of outside things, then find an inside show or place to sit and have a glass of water and cool off. If you go in knowing it's going to be hot and making plans to alleviate the heat in little spurts throughout the day, you are all going to have a much nicer trip. ::yes:: It doesn't make you a failure not to be able to go from park opening to closing, rushing from ride to ride and boiling in the heat. It makes you smart to do it in pleasant shorter spurts with lots of pool time and other cool down/rest moments throughout the day.

Afternoon thunderstorms are the norm in Florida. Makes for good nap time. :)
